Abstract

1H-pyrazole-3-carboxylic acid chlorides (3) can easily be converted into the corresponding 1H-pyrazole-3-carboxamide (5) by reaction I with various,anilides, It has been demonstrated that with the variation in reaction conditions, the reaction changes leading to different 1 I products. All newly synthesized compounds were characterized by elemental analysis, FT-IR, H-1 and C-13 NMR spectral data. All compounds I 4 were compared with their previous analogues.
